Brands and also influencers up in arms over exclusivity

.For influencers banking on a battery of alliances to boost income during the course of the festivity time period, there is actually a sobering reality. Firms are significantly requiring exclusivity and preventing designers who advertise multiple brands.
Traditional Legends, the manufacturer of Jawa bikes, is finding long-lasting deals with makers like Harish Solanki, who has 233,000 followers on his Instagram handle @kalakaar_moto_trails. Although he have not signed an arrangement however, Solanki informed Mint he is taking into consideration the possibility as he himself rides a Jawa.Temporary contracts are actually better for creating hype around new launches or advertising promotions but long-term alliances with influencers develop additional customer trust fund, pointed out Shardul Verma, the marketing top at Jawa.
The discerning approach of companies narrows possibilities for influencers during the celebration period, a time frame they depend on to enhance incomes. Companies, as well, allocated much higher budget digital advertising and marketing to benefit from creators' charm. The approach is going to have a long-term effect on India's influencer marketing that, depending on to Ficci-EY price quote, is actually counted on to swell to 34 billion through 2026 coming from 19 billion in 2023.Traditional add attitude" Brands have actually transitioned to influencer marketing yet have not changed coming from the traditional add mentality of having filmstars and other celebs signed for ads on lasting contract manner, for which they would receive aristocracies for that timeframe, so it would certainly make sense to all of them," mentioned Raghav Sharma, that has a bundled YouTube as well as Instagram observing of 282,800 on his handle @raghav_sharmaaaaa.
" As influencers, they do not give our company any aristocracy, they pay us for one video clip and also might expect us to keep 4 frameworks free of any type of marketing web content, which generally indicates not one other brand name deal in about a month," he stated. Sharma, who gains 80% coming from label promotions, is not pleasant with just collaborating along with one company as well as reducing his opportunities of revenue.Providers feel they need to have an additional rigorous method to brand name relationships in a cluttered online garden. "Our team prioritize long-lasting alliances that enable influencers to submerse themselves in our brand name, developing even more considerate, cohesive content.".Yet, long-term agreements do not hurt all influencers identical.
" Our team have actually found long-term agreements along with smaller sized influencers are actually much more discriminatory as well as in favour of a company. The brand name delights in higher electrical power in such agreements and also has the ability to enforce better demands on the influencers," mentioned Vinay Delight, partner at law practice Khaitan &amp Co. "In contrast, developed or popular influencers possess more bargaining energy, so their arrangements are highly bargained and also on an extra also manner.".
Happiness, that arranges one long-term deal between a label and also an influencer every 2 months, points out the length may go from three months to 3 years, however usually ranges coming from 6 months to a year for most of his customers.Influencers budgetedHe mentioned companies are going to be careful as marketing finances are actually significantly being actually devoted to influencers, rising to be actually on a par along with celeb promotions, he stated. "For this cheery period, any influencers that grab a brand are actually very likely to be restricted coming from teaming up with a contending label in the exact same group.".
